Handwritten endorsement in pencil, signed “Andrew Johnson,” on the reverse of a 3 x 4.75 off-white segment clipped from a document. In full: “The young man has been appointed.” Accompanied by a recently leather-rebound, ex-library copy of an original printing of Johnson’s speech on the State of the Union of February 5, 1861. In very good condition, with intersecting folds (lightly touching signature; small edge separation), wrinkles, and light soiling. Auction LOA John Reznikoff/PSA/DNA and R&R COA.
